Linden St Linden Square 183, 02482 Needham, US
Washington Street 380, 02135 Boston, US
753 South Street, Roslindale, United States
"Food: 2 Service: 4 Atmosphere: 4 Price per person: $50–100"
2 Belgrade Ave, Boston I-02131-3006, United States
583 Washington St, Brighton, MA 02135, USA, Boston, United States
60 Washington St, Boston, Massachusetts, USA, United States
1620 Commonwealth Ave, Boston, Massachusetts, USA, United States
1665 Beacon St, Brookline, Massachusetts, USA, United States
360 Washington St, Boston, Massachusetts, USA, United States
559 Washington St, Boston, Massachusetts, USA, United States